What role do battery size and display type play in hp elitebook weight?
Battery capacity and display type are major drivers of hp elitebook weight beyond chassis size. A larger battery or a larger touchscreen panel adds mass to the laptop, increasing weight and affecting portability. If you prioritize lighter hp elitebook weight, consider models with standard displays or non‑touch options and balance runtime with your needs for features like a fingerprint reader or Windows 11 Pro.
